Abstract

We prove the valuative criteria of Θ\Theta-reductivity and SS-completeness for the moduli problem of tt-K-semistable adjoint Fano foliated structures. We develop a mixed Ding theory for arbitrary linearly bounded multiplicative filtrations, prove inversion of adjunction with arbitrary ideals for adjoint foliated structures, and establish a relative extraction and finite generation theorem. Together, these results yield the required relative extension theorems for families. As applications, we prove uniqueness of tt-K-polystable degenerations, reductivity of the automorphism group of tt-K-polystable adjoint Fano foliated structures, and finiteness of the automorphism group in the tt-K-stable case.
